I think if you ask anyone who watched Pouliot quite a bit in the OHL last year, they'll tell you he's nowhere near ready for the NHL. Benoit has yet to dominate at the OHL level. He almost seems to have an attitude about him. He shows flashes of brilliance, but rarely shows effort over 60min. He's fun to watch coming in one-on-one on a defender, but he's got a ways to go.
I think he's got to play one year in the AHL at the very least and probably 2 or more. He's got to bulk up a bit, get his head on straight, and then put forth the effort needed to be a top line forward in the NHL.
I can't help but think he'll be a bust, but I hope I'm wrong.
